Promoting
Natura2000 & Sustainable Wildlife Use (hunting &
angling)
As part of an EU contract, FACE, along with ELO and IUCN, is carrying out a number of initiatives, which runs until the end of 2009. The first part included a series of workshops aimed at raising awareness amongst wildlife users, in particular hunters and anglers, regarding the compatibility of sustainable wildlife use in Natura2000 sites. These workshops, which are focused largely on new Member states, were carried out over the summer of 2008. Following from the workshops, research will be conducted into the possibility of extending the existing Sustainable Hunting Initiative (SHI) , which currently only covers birds, to include other wildlife uses, hunting of mammals and angling. This will culminate in an EU-level conference, which will draw together stakeholders to discuss and present ideas for an extended SHI.
